Over 1000 attend candlelight vigil for cops killed in Dallas
We’re learning more about the five courageous officers who were killed in Dallas Thursday night, after gunfire interrupted a peaceful Black Lives Matter protest.

Dozens came together in Dallas Saturday to mourn the loss of five officers who were killed Thursday night. President Obama will travel to Dallas for the memorial and to meet with the victims’ families.
Private visitations were held for Officer Lorne Ahrens and DART Officer Brent Thompson.
The Sheriff’s Department said Ahrens worked at the stations in Lennox and Lancaster.
“Brent was a great officer”, said James Spiller, police chief of DART.
“Lorne was a big guy with an even bigger heart”,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Capt. Merrill Ladenheim said in a department Facebook post.
